Exemption to Specified IFSC Private companies from the provisions of Companies Act, 2016. MCA Notification under section 462

GOVERNMENT OF INDIA
MINISTRY OF CORPORATE AFFAIRS

Notification

New Delhi, the 4th January, 2017

G.S.R. (E) – In exercise of the powers conferred by clauses (a) and (b) of sub-section (1) of section 462 and in pursuance of sub-section (2) of the said section of the Companies Act, 2013 (18 of 2013), the Central Government, in the interest of the public, hereby directs that certain provisions of the Companies Act, 2013 (18 of 2013), as specified in column (2) of the Table, shall not apply or shall apply with such exceptions, modifications and adaptations as specified in column (3) of the said table, to a private company which is licensed to operate by the Reserve Bank of India or the Securities and Exchange Board of India or the Insurance Regulatory and Development Authority of India from the International Financial Services Centre located in an approved multi services Special Economic Zone set up unde the Special Economic Zones Act, 2005 (28 of 2005) read with the Special Economic Zones Rules, 2006 (hereinafter referred to as ‘Specified IFSC private company’) namely:-
